What is Sauna Therapy?
The process of sauna therapy is exposing the body to high temperatures that are usually between 70 o C to 100 o C, in brief periods. The heat triggers the effect of sweating, elevating the heart rate, and enhancing the circulation of blood. Made popular by the Finnish culture, saunas have taken the form of infrared and steam around the world.

Safety Guidelines for Sauna Therapy
Who Should Avoid Saunas
Persons with heart conditions that are unstable, having low blood pressure, or pregnant need to consult a doctor before using the sauna.
Duration, Frequency, and Hydration Tips
- Limit sessions to 15–20 minutes.
- Pre-session and post-session hydrate to avoid dehydration.
- Even warm the body slowly after the session.

Misconceptions About Detoxification
The myths regarding detoxication in a sauna are a number of myths. The misconceptions are explained clearly below:
Myth 1: Sweating Removes All Toxins
It is a common belief that the sweating of the body removes all the toxins that are harmful to the body. As a matter of fact, the major part of sweat is water, and the liver and kidneys are the main organs involved in the process of detoxification.
Myth 2: Sauna Cleanses Internal Organs
People suppose that direct internal organ cleaning, especially of the liver, kidneys, or intestines, is done by the heat in the sauna. Nevertheless, these organs are self-detoxifying since they do not require any help in terms of heat therapy.
Myth 3: More Sweat Means More Detox
It is widely believed that the more one sweats, the more toxins are taken away. Although sweating assists the body in controlling temperature, excessive sweating is the primary cause of losing fluids and not of a significant increase in internal cleansing.
